[PATCH 10/13] x86/alternative: Support indirect call replacement
Add alternative patching support for replacing an instruction with an
indirect call. This will be needed for the paravirt alternatives.
Signed-off-by: Josh Poimboeuf <jpoimboe at redhat.com>
---
arch/x86/kernel/alternative.c | 22 +++++++++++++++-------
1 file changed, 15 insertions(+), 7 deletions(-)
diff --git a/arch/x86/kernel/alternative.c b/arch/x86/kernel/alternative.c
index 3344d3382e91..81c577c7deba 100644
--- a/arch/x86/kernel/alternative.c
+++ b/arch/x86/kernel/alternative.c
@@ -410,20 +410,28 @@ void __init_or_module noinline apply_alternatives(struct
alt_instr *start,
insnbuf_sz = a->replacementlen;
/*
- * 0xe8 is a relative jump; fix the offset.
- *
- * Instruction length is checked before the opcode to avoid
- * accessing uninitialized bytes for zero-length replacements.
+ * Fix the address offsets for call and jump instructions which
+ * use PC-relative addressing.
*/
if (a->replacementlen == 5 && *insnbuf == 0xe8) {
+ /* direct call */
*(s32 *)(insnbuf + 1) += replacement - instr;
- DPRINTK("Fix CALL offset: 0x%x, CALL 0x%lx",
+ DPRINTK("Fix direct CALL offset: 0x%x, CALL 0x%lx",
*(s32 *)(insnbuf + 1),
(unsigned long)instr + *(s32 *)(insnbuf + 1) + 5);
- }
- if (a->replacementlen && is_jmp(replacement[0]))
+ } else if (a->replacementlen == 6 && *insnbuf == 0xff &&
+ *(insnbuf+1) == 0x15) {
+ /* indirect call */
+ *(s32 *)(insnbuf + 2) += replacement - instr;
+ DPRINTK("Fix indirect CALL offset: 0x%x, CALL *0x%lx",
+ *(s32 *)(insnbuf + 2),
+ (unsigned long)instr + *(s32 *)(insnbuf + 2) + 6);
+
+ } else if (a->replacementlen && is_jmp(replacement[0])) {
+ /* direct jump */
recompute_jump(a, instr, replacement, insnbuf);
+ }
if (a->instrlen > a->replacementlen) {
add_nops(insnbuf + a->replacementlen,

Without your patch this was: > > if (*insnbuf == 0xe8) ... > if (is_jmp(replacement[0])) ... > > Now you have: > > if (*insnbuf == 0xe8) ... > else if (*insnbuf == 0xff15) ... > else if (is_jmp(replacement[0])) ... > > So only one or none of the three variants will be executed. In the past > it could be none, one or both.It can't be a call *and* a jump. It's either one or the other. Maybe it's a little confusing that the jump check uses replacement[0] while the other checks use *insnbuf? They have the same value, so the same variable should probably be used everywhere for consistency. I can make them more consistent. -- Josh
